For the past year (at least for me), there has been very little action regarding AK bayonets. The same holds true for my other interest in America's own "tool-knife" bayonet...the MPBS M9. Though there does not seem to be any real shortage of at least AK bayonet variants to consider, prices have gotten to the point few examples are now seen under 100 U$D. Even the bargain-basement, plentiful to the point of being a irritant Romy 6x3s, are now being offered commonly for 50.-75. U$D! One factor partially responsible is likely the number of AK based rifle owners whom would like to outfit their particular variant with an appropriate bayonet. I also imagine some of these guys get the "AK bayonet bug" in the process (I did!). What say you...?

Possibly also the increased info available. When you have more info on variations like this site and Facebook, you get more collectors and more education, and prices rise.
Our little secret is no longer secret anymore, and people realize this is a fascinating and complicated theme, and now sellers can easily find info.
Also, like you said, AK's are "in fashion" and their accessories are sought after. But you are correct. I haven't found a single good deal in ages and prices are rough.

Thanks Brian. Sounds right to me. Regarding social media sites, when the Bayonet Collector's Network disbanded in June of 2015, the founder went to FB. Much as I was disappointed, as Editor, to see the organization disband after 19 years, I was not going to join any SM website. My only concession is to sites like this one and a few others. One of the reasons why the BCN folded was many members were defecting to such sites (as our format was in the form of Email newsletters the Editor(s) formatted from member submissions and submitted to the membership up to three times a week). In any event, I am pleased to have gotten a number of nice AK bayonets when they were more reasonable in price...
